Fig. 4: Knockdown of Atg7 in Lateral Ventricle Can Also Alleviate Anxiety-like Behavior Caused by Foot shock Model.

From: The downregulation of Autophagy in amygdala is sufficient to alleviate anxiety-like behaviors in Post-traumatic Stress Disorder model mice

Fig. 4

A Timeline and schematic of shCrl/shAtg7 stereotactic injection in foot shock model. B Behavioral paradigm of foot shock and fear memory extinction training. C Freezing time during extinction training (Two-way ANOVA, Sidak’s test). D Freezing time during recall and extinction section (Student’s, t-test). E Representative OFT trajectories. F OFT center time and total distance (One-way ANOVA, Tukey’s test). G Representative EPM trajectories. H EPM open arm entries and time (One-way ANOVA, Tukey’s test). Data are presented as mean ± SEM. *p < 0.05, **p < 0.01, ***p < 0.001. Group sizes: shCrl+NT (n = 6), shAtg7+NT (n = 6), shCrl+FS (n = 6), shAtg7+FS (n = 6). See also Fig. S2.
